Early reactions to Spider-Man: Brand New Day are strongly positive, with first viewers describing the Marvel film as a big, crowd-pleasing entry for Tom Holland's Peter Parker. The initial buzz suggests the movie delivers a larger-scale adventure while still keeping Spider-Man at the center.

Some of the earliest responses have gone as far as calling it Holland's best turn as Spider-Man so far. One of the standout themes in the first wave of reactions is that the movie feels unusually expansive, with some comparing it to a "mini Avengers film" because of its energy and scope.

Another talking point is Sadie Sink's still-unrevealed character. According to the first reactions, her mystery role lands especially well, adding to the intrigue around the film and giving fans another reason to watch closely for how the story unfolds.

While full reviews are still to come, the first social-media response points to a very enthusiastic launch for Spider-Man: Brand New Day. Based on the early praise, Marvel appears to have delivered a Spider-Man movie that is exciting audiences on both the superhero spectacle and character fronts.
